Bitcoin Depot, the largest Bitcoin ATM operator in the U.S., reported a cyber attack resulting in the theft of about 50.903 bitcoin, valued at $3.6 million. The company detected the intrusion on March 23 and stated that the incident was contained within its corporate environment, not affecting customer platforms. An ongoing investigation aims to assess the full impact, which may include reputational and regulatory costs. Bitcoin Depot maintains insurance for cybersecurity incidents, but coverage sufficiency is uncertain.
